West Philly is booming and still relatively inexpensive. I prefer to stay south of Market between 50th and 56th and north of Woodland Ave. Philly real estate at an all time high and tough to find good cash flow in higher class neighborhoods. People are flocking to w Philly due to its convenience and price.
